Embodiment 3

[0046]This example is disclosedfigure 2A UPS battery intelligence management method, including the following steps:

[0047]S1 initializes the UPS battery intelligent management system, monitoring the voltage and capacity of the UPS battery pack unit cell;

[0048]S2 Detects a single battery charging data in all battery packs, calculates capacity data of a single battery, and collects data;

[0049]S3 performs real-time load current acquisition, calculates the amount of power consumed by the UPS battery pack to obtain information of the remaining power;

[0050]S4 detects whether it is in an external power supply state, and makes corresponding processing makes each section of the battery power substantially.

[0051]S5 matches the best use of battery power and control temperature value by experimental data.

[0052]S6 performs PID constant temperature control on the UPS cavity battery to realize the constant temperature control management of the UPS battery pack.

Abstract

The invention relates to the technical field of UPS batteries, in particular to a UPS battery intelligent management system and method, the UPS battery intelligent management system comprises a PID control unit, the PID control unit is connected with a storage battery charging module and a UPS storage battery pack through a power supply switching management unit, the PID control unit acquires temperature data of the system through external environment temperature acquisition and internal environment temperature acquisition, the PID control unit carries out data transmission through the 485 isolation communication unit, and the PID control unit is also integrated with a fault dry contact output, an external data storage unit, a temperature control device unit and a touch display unit. According to the invention, the hidden danger problem existing in the use of the storage battery in the UPS market at present is solved, the real-time monitoring of the running state of the UPS storage battery is realized through the remote background monitoring and management of the cloud, and the timely feedback action of the fault phenomenon and the fault point is carried out for the occurrence of the abnormal phenomenon of the UPS battery.
